We just started running 2 cycle oil in our 94 turbo 7.3. I have replaced the injectors and distribution pump in this truck once already and it just started to act a little funny on start up again. So I figured I we would try the oil to see if it will prolong the yet again failing injectors. We have been running 8oz. per tank (two tanks) each tank is about 18 gallons. we noticed the same as everyone has been mentioning. Much soother quieter running engine and so far the injector issue has not progressed. So far so good!
I will be running the 2 cycle oil in my excursion from now on as well. I already have plans on saving one of my wifes old laundry detergent bottles with the valve on it to hold the oil and a measuring cap all in the back of the X.
Some marinas/snowmobile store have cheap 2 cycle oil in bulk.
